WALTER JAMES RUNYON JR.

Walter James “W.J.” Runyon Jr. died Saturday, March 17, 2001, at St. Dominic Memorial Hospital in Jackson. He was 78.

Mr. Runyon was a Vicksburg businessman for many years, owning and operating W.J. Runyon & Son Inc., a road and street contractor and sand and gravel business. He was also a founder and chairman of the board of the Bank of Vicksburg. At the time of his death, Mr. Runyon was a resident of Clinton.

He is survived by his wife, Helga Runyon of Clinton; his son, Jens Runyon of Clinton; three daughters, Lyn R. Frazier of Vicksburg, Becky Bryan of Orange Beach, Ala., and Ann Carter of Jackson, and four grandchildren.

Memorials may be made to the Mississippi Kidney Foundation, Inc., 2640 River Hills Drive, Jackson, MS. 39205.

CALVIN WILSON

Services for Calvin Wilson will be at 11 a.m. Wednesday at Williams Funeral Service with the Rev. James Warren officiating. Burial will follow at Cedar Hill Cemetery.

Visitation will be from 5 until 7 p.m. Tuesday at the funeral home.

Mr. Wilson died Friday, March 16, 2001. He was 21.

He was employed with Vicksburg Wood Works and was a member of Triumph M.B. Church.

He is survived by his parents, Cynthia Wilson of Vicksburg and Daryl Cobbs Sr. of Los Angeles; his stepfather, Carl Younger of Vicksburg; six brothers, Carl Wilson, Corey Wilson, Christopher Wilson, Casey Younger and DeShun Younger, all of Vicksburg, and Daryl Cobbs Jr. of Detroit; his maternal grandparents, the Rev. Flem and Lucinda Wilson, both of Vicksburg; his paternal grandparents, Wade Cobbs of Los Angeles and Fallie Cobbs of Vicksburg; and other relatives including the Wilson, Bailey, James, Powell, Younger, Hall, Brown, Chiplin and Cobbs families.
